Fallen Angel of Doom is an album[1]. It ranks in the top 2% of album entities by monthly Wikipedia readership (59 views/month).[2]
Key Facts
- Fallen Angel of Doom's instance of is recorded as album[3].
- Fallen Angel of Doom's genre is recorded as death metal[4].
- Fallen Angel of Doom's genre is recorded as blackened death metal[5].
- Fallen Angel of Doom's followed by is recorded as Gods of War[6].
- Fallen Angel of Doom's performer is recorded as Blasphemy[7].
- Fallen Angel of Doom's record label is recorded as Wild Rags Records[8].
- Fallen Angel of Doom's publication date is recorded as +1990-00-00T00:00:00Z[9].
